The Coronas debut at number 3

Danny O'Reilly has also got his mitts on Rory Gallagher's favourite guitar!

The Hot Press Newsdesk, 02 Oct 2009

Music Show headliners The Coronas make it two smash hit albums in a row with their latest opus, Tony Was An Ex-Con, debuting at number 3 this week in Ireland.

Also making their bow today are Paramore who claim the top spot with Brand New Eyes, Ian Brown who’s at 13 with My Way, Basshunter at 16 with Bass Generation, Newton Faulkner at 18 with Rebuilt By Humans, Alice In Chains at 21 with Black Gives Way To Blue and Sharon Shannon at 25 with Saints And Scoundrels.

Reflecting the start of the pre-Christmas album release season, the surge of new entries is good news for record companies who’ve plenty of fresh product to push.

Meanwhile, this morning found Danny O’Reilly trying Rory Gallagher’s Fender Stratocaster on for size at the RDS where the Music Show bursts into life tomorrow morning at 10am. The Rory Gallagher Guitar Exhibition – there’s 25 of them in all – is one of many attractions as the Irish rock ‘n’ roll industry comes together for its annual blowout.
